Overview of its author - Paul David Tripp

Paul David Tripp, bestselling author of What Did You Expect? Redesign and an award-winning pastor, combines biblical wisdom with practical insights for Christian living.

A Reformed Theological Seminary graduate and founder of Paul Tripp Ministries, his work focuses on applying gospel principles to relationships, parenting, and personal growth.

With over 30 books, including the devotional New Morning Mercies and leadership guide Dangerous Calling, Tripp’s writings emphasize grace-driven transformation in everyday challenges. His background as a church planter, seminary professor, and biblical counselor informs his relatable approach to faith-based problem-solving.

Tripp’s resources are widely used in evangelical communities, with his nonprofit ministry hosting global conferences and producing video curriculum. Recognized for blending theological depth with accessible storytelling, his works have become essential tools for churches and families seeking Christ-centered solutions. What Did You Expect? builds on Tripp’s signature theme of redeeming relationships through gospel truth, continuing his legacy of shaping modern Christian thought.

Common FAQs of What Did You Expect? (Redesign)

What is What Did You Expect? by Paul David Tripp about?

What Did You Expect? offers a biblical framework for marriage, emphasizing that thriving relationships require confronting sin, embracing grace, and committing to daily growth. Tripp argues that marital success stems from worship-centered partnerships rather than self-focused desires, outlining six practical commitments to foster trust, love, and unity.

Who should read What Did You Expect??

This book is ideal for married couples facing conflict, newlyweds seeking foundational tools, or Christians wanting to align their relationships with Scripture. It’s also valuable for counselors addressing marital struggles rooted in selfishness or unrealistic expectations.

What are the six commitments in What Did You Expect??

Tripp’s six commitments for redeeming marriage include:

  • Regular confession and forgiveness
  • Pursuing daily growth
  • Building trust through reliability
  • Prioritizing selfless love
  • Navigating differences gracefully
  • Proactively protecting the relationship
How does Paul Tripp address sin in marriage?

Tripp identifies sin as the root of marital strife, arguing selfishness and unrealistic expectations sabotage unity. He stresses that grace-driven repentance and mutual accountability—not blame-shifting—are essential for healing.

What does Tripp mean by “marriage is about worship”?

Tripp teaches that marriages thrive when spouses prioritize glorifying God over personal comfort. This shifts focus from “What can I get?” to “How can I serve God and my partner?”—transforming conflict into opportunities for Christlike love.

Is What Did You Expect? worth reading?

Yes, for its practical, gospel-centered approach to common marital struggles. Reviewers praise its blend of theological depth and actionable steps, though some critique its heavy emphasis on sin over psychological factors.

What Bible verses support Tripp’s arguments?

While not explicitly verse-by-verse, the book’s principles align with Ephesians 5:22-33 (marriage as Christ-church analogy) and Matthew 22:37-39 (loving God and neighbor). Tripp weaves Scripture into discussions of grace and repentance.

How does Tripp define a “one flesh” marriage?

A “one flesh” union involves creating a shared identity prioritizing collective growth over individual preferences. Tripp warns against self-centeredness, urging couples to view their marriage as a new, interdependent entity.

What critiques exist about What Did You Expect??

Some critics argue Tripp oversimplifies marital issues by attributing all conflict to sin, neglecting mental health or communication dynamics. Others note his approach may feel overly confrontational for readers unfamiliar with Reformed theology.

How long is What Did You Expect??

The book spans 288 pages, blending real-life examples, theological insights, and reflective questions. Its conversational tone makes dense concepts accessible, though readers may need time to process its challenging calls to action.

Does Tripp discuss forgiveness in marriage?

Yes, he frames forgiveness as a daily discipline, not a one-time event. By linking confession to Christ’s redemptive work, Tripp shows how humility and grace rebuild broken trust over time.

What makes What Did You Expect? unique among marriage books?

Unlike self-help guides, Tripp avoids quick fixes, instead offering a lifelong roadmap rooted in spiritual transformation. His emphasis on worship—rather than compatibility—challenges secular relationship paradigms.
